Why Is Keyword Prominence Important for SEO?
Keyword prominence is important for SEO because keyword prominence correlates positively with higher rankings in the search engine results pages. Using keyword prominence techniques in SEO helps search engine crawlers understand what a particular page is about to rank the content for relevant queries.
Benefits of Keyword Prominence In SEO
1. Improves Indexing for Target Keywords
The top benefit of keyword prominence in SEO is that it can significantly boost indexing for targeted keywords in the search engine results pages (SERPs). This consequently drives more website traffic.
Essentially, when web crawlers scour the Internet, they’re on the hunt for relevant keywords to index content for in the search engine database to later match the document with queries that users are looking for.
When keywords are prominently featured within a site’s content, such as the page title, meta description, body text (especially in the first paragraph), image ALT tags, header tags, and anchor text, search engines can quickly identify and index those words for relevant searches.
As Google’s Senior Search Analyst, John Mueller, said in a weekly Q&A session in 2021:
“I would recommend, if there’s something that you want to tell us that your page is about, to make that as visible as possible. So don’t just put that as a one word mention on the bottom [of the page].”
2. Positive Ranking Factor for SEO
Keyword prominence is also important because it improves several critical ranking factors for SEO, including:
- Keyword Positions: Implementing keyword prominence positions your web page to rank higher for a particular target keyword,
- Click-Through Rate (CTR): Focusing on keyword prominence improves the likelihood of your content getting featured on Google’s Featured Snippets and other Rich Snippets in Search, consequently attracting more clicks.
- Relevance: Placing keywords in prominent areas of content, such as subheadings and the title tag, optimizes the web page for search engines to rank it as relevant.
- Page Authority: Having prominent indexed keywords that align with a search engine’s algorithm can increase a site’s chances of receiving direct shares, inbound links, and other visitor actions that promote its credibility on the web.
3. Streamlines the On-Page SEO Process
Another advantage of keyword prominence for SEO is that it provides a clear understanding of where to place the target keyword without any ambiguity. By knowing exactly where to place your target keyword, you can establish a consistent structure and format that can be replicated across all web pages, irrespective of the content topic.
This uniformity ensures that the keyword is consistently placed in the same on-page HTML locations, consequently saving valuable time during optimization while also ensuring your content is well-optimized for search engines.
4. Helps Visitors Understand What the Page is About
Keyword prominence also matters because it helps readers understand what the page is about at a faster rate. Research studies show that site owners have only about 20 seconds to grab a visitor’s attention before they leave. Therefore, placing keywords prominently and earlier on the page will significantly improve the user experience.
In the same Q&A session mentioned above, Google’s Senior Search Analyst, John Mueller adds, “You really need to make sure that the information that tells us what this page is about is as obvious as possible so that when users go there they’re like ‘Yes, I made it to the right page, I will read what this page has to tell me.”
5. Guides the Writing Process
One of the most important reasons for using keyword prominence is that it helps writers stay on track while writing. Sometimes it’s easy for a writer to deviate from the main topic, especially if there are a lot of sections to cover in the article.
This results in the content losing its relevance to the user’s search intent, which can have a strong impact on keyword rankings. By consciously keeping keyword prominence in mind and strategically placing the keywords throughout the article, writers can maintain focus and ensure their content aligns with what their readers are searching for online.
